SUMMARY:Tai Ji Quan: Moving for Better Balance - New Springfield Fire Department
DESCRIPTION:Tai Ji Quan: Moving for Better Balance® (TJQMBB) is a research-based balance training regimen designed for older adults at risk of falling and people with balance disorders. Fuzhong Li\, Ph.D.\, a Senior Scientist at Oregon Research Institute\, developed the program. \nAlthough its origin can be traced to the contemporary simplified 24-form Tai Ji Quan routine\, TJQMBB represents a significant paradigm shift in the application of Tai Ji Quan\, moving the focus from its historical use as a martial art or recreational activity to propagating health by addressing common\, but potentially debilitating\, functional impairments/deficits. \nThis unique training approach is the culmination of a systematic series of scientific studies to improve efficacy\, utility\, and community and clinical relevance. \nThis Free course will be held Tuesday and Thursdays starting August 13 at 10am.

SUMMARY:Bingocize- Sebring Library
DESCRIPTION:Tuesdays and Thursdays starting June 11 until August 22\n10:00-11:00\nBingocize is a 10-week\, evidence-based health promotion program. Designed to improve and/or maintain mobility and independence\, while learning and using health information focused on falls reduction\, improving nutrition\, and other health related behaviors for everyday life.  Bingocize combines exercise and health information with the familiar game of bingo\, which is a great and fun way to get moving and socializing.  It’s meant to be played twice a week on nonconsecutive days. Each session usually lasts 45-60 minutes.

SUMMARY:Matter of Balance: Amedia Plaza Youngstown
DESCRIPTION:A Matter of Balance (MOB) is specifically designed to reduce the fear of falling and improve activity levels among community-dwelling older adults. The program includes eight two-hour classes presented to a small group of 8-12 participants led by trained coaches. The program enables participants to reduce the fear of falling by learning to view falls as controllable\, setting goals for increasing activity levels\, making small changes to reduce fall risks at home\, and exercise to increase strength and balance. \nAmedia Plaza\n131 Boardman St\nYoungstown\, OH 44503\nMondays starting March 4 at 2pm
